Financial Performance - The company's operating revenue for 2021 was CNY 1,014,211,391.61, representing a 5.18% increase compared to CNY 964,224,705.19 in 2020[20]. - The net profit attributable to shareholders decreased by 40.49% to CNY 80,591,856.26 in 2021 from CNY 135,430,633.65 in 2020[20]. - The net profit after deducting non-recurring gains and losses was CNY 28,235,114.22, down 75.49% from CNY 115,196,127.28 in the previous year[20]. - The net cash flow from operating activities significantly dropped by 96.69% to CNY 7,869,381.23 from CNY 238,089,508.62 in 2020[20]. - Basic earnings per share fell by 50.94% to CNY 0.26 in 2021, compared to CNY 0.53 in 2020[20]. - Total assets increased by 3.88% to CNY 2,521,255,115.43 at the end of 2021, up from CNY 2,427,099,540.05 at the end of 2020[20]. - The net assets attributable to shareholders rose by 2.49% to CNY 1,963,863,657.80 at the end of 2021, compared to CNY 1,916,149,552.00 at the end of 2020[20]. - The company achieved operating revenue of 1.014 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 5.18%, while net profit attributable to shareholders decreased by 40.49% to 80.59 million yuan[59]. - The company reported a total revenue of 140,668,358 million in the fiscal year 2021, with a net profit of 134,261,680 million after adjustments[156]. Dividend and Profit Distribution - The company reported a profit distribution plan, proposing a cash dividend of 0.50 RMB per 10 shares, based on a total of 306,169,356 shares[5]. - The company distributed a cash dividend of 0.50 yuan per 10 shares, totaling 15,308,467.80 yuan, which accounted for 100% of the profit distribution[188]. - The company reported a total distributable profit of 475,835,647.99 yuan for the year[188]. - The cash dividend policy was executed in accordance with the company's articles of association, ensuring the protection of minority shareholders' rights[187]. - The company did not adjust or change its cash dividend policy during the reporting period, ensuring transparency and compliance[187]. - The company’s independent directors unanimously agreed on the profit distribution proposal, ensuring alignment with long-term development needs[190]. Market and Industry Trends - The semiconductor industry in China saw a market value of 653.2 billion in 2018, with a growth rate of 20.7% year-on-year, indicating a robust demand for semiconductor products[31]. - The sensor market in China is projected to grow from 2,510 billion in 2020 to 2,951.8 billion in 2021, and further to 3,150 billion in 2022, reflecting a strong upward trend[34]. - The LED industry in China experienced a rebound in 2021, with exports hitting a historical high, despite facing competitive pressures in certain segments[37]. - The company anticipates that emerging technologies such as IoT, 5G, and AI will drive significant growth in the semiconductor sector, creating new market opportunities[31]. - The global LED lighting market is expected to reach $38.199 billion in 2021, with a year-on-year growth rate of 9.5%[39]. - The UVC LED disinfection market has seen significant growth due to the COVID-19 pandemic, with major brands entering the market in 2021[40]. Research and Development - The company increased R&D investment to 55.55 million yuan, a 14.45% increase year-on-year, representing 5.48% of operating revenue, ensuring a competitive edge through innovation[66]. - R&D investment amounted to ¥55,549,209.34 in 2021, representing 5.48% of total revenue, an increase from 5.03% in 2020[90]. - The company is focusing on the development of third-generation semiconductor materials, which are expected to see explosive growth as production costs decrease[31]. - The company is actively involved in the research and development of semiconductor optical application products and new flexible circuit materials, positioning itself in the midstream and downstream sectors of the semiconductor industry[33]. - The company launched several new products in response to COVID-19, including smart temperature measurement and disinfection robots[70].
